German VAT System: Key Facts
- The standard vat rate in Germany is currently 19%.
- A reduced vat rate of 7% applies to certain goods and services.
- VAT (or Umsatzsteuer ) applies to most business transactions involving goods and services within Germany.
- All businesses subject to VAT must register with the appropriate tax office and obtain a vat id .

Typical Requirements
- Proof of company registration ( commercial register extract)
- German business address or warehouse confirmation
- Description of planned business activities
- Valid bank account details (for vat refunds )
- Identification documents for directors or representatives

Ongoing VAT Obligations in Germany
After successful vat registration , your company must:
- File periodic vat returns (monthly or quarterly, in most cases)
- Maintain proper bookkeeping and digital recordkeeping
- Collect and remit the correct vat amount on taxable sales
- Respond to requests from the tax office or tax authorities
- Meet deadlines for annual vat returns and tax filings

What is a fiscal representative and do I need one?
A fiscal representative acts as your local VAT contact with German authorities; non-EU businesses usually need one for VAT compliance.
